WebMar 24, 2024 · During the Victorian period, the ability to use a carving knife with proficiency and carrying them everywhere was considered a sign of refinement among the European … Bone forks have been found in archaeological sites of the Bronze Age Qijia culture (2400–1900 BC), the Shang dynasty (c. 1600–c. 1050 BC), as well as later Chinese dynasties. A stone carving from an Eastern Han tomb (in Ta-kua-liang, Suide County, Shaanxi) depicts three hanging two-pronged forks in a dining scene.
